After Rafale Deal Controversy, CAG Trouble For IAF’s Chinook And Apache Helicopter Deals

The Indian Air Force in two major deals ‘modified’ and ‘aligned’ its requirements to the specifications of the Apache Attack and Chinook Heavy Lift helicopters offered by US aerospace manufacturer, Boeing, the Comptroller and Auditor General (CAG) has said.

The CAG in a report tabled in Parliament on Wednesday pointed out that what the IAF did is contrary to what has been laid down in the Defence Procurement Procedure (DPP).

The CAG explained that the DPP says that the user requirements, which in these cases are called ‘Air Staff Qualitative Requirements’ (ASQR), must be ‘broad based’ and not be ‘tailored for a particular product’.
